Bank robber flees on foot in southeast Springfield

By Gene Hartley

SPRINGFIELD – A man robbed a bank in southeast Springfield on Monday morning. Security camera photos may help police find him if someone recognizes the robber.

Police say the man entered the Regions Bank, 2045 S. Glenstone Ave., about 9:20. He handed a teller a note demanding money and ran away after he got some. The teller didn’t see a weapon.

Anyone with information can call Springfield police at (417) 864-1810 or the FBI at (417) 882-3303.

The man’s description is black, 6-foot-0 to 6-foot-2, 180 pounds, black and curly hair, and late 30s to early 40s. He wore a blue jacket (mid-thigh length), blue jeans, white tennis shoes, and a khaki baseball hat. He had a gold hoop earring in his left pierced ear. The FBI says he should be considered armed and dangerous.
